Working at CQUniversity CQUniversity is seeking a dedicated individual to provide support to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ander students and help them achieve their academic goals. Join our dynamic Student Service team and embrace our SPOT philosophy and customer service culture (Solutions-focused, Personalised, One University, Trust).In this role within CQUniversity's multi-channel student service centre, you will provide exceptional support to our students through phone, electronic communications, and face-to-face interactions. Your strong customer service skills and well-developed interpersonal abilities will enable you to be a friendly, supportive, and consistent partner for our students from application to graduation. You will guide them through their academic journey, helping them overcome obstacles and ensuring they have access to the resources they need to succeed.As a senior member of the team, you will also have the opportunity to train, mentor, and support other team members. Your experience and expertise will be invaluable in guiding your colleagues and contributing to the overall goals of the team.If you thrive in a diverse and collaborative environment and are dedicated to meeting customer expectations, we would love to hear from you. Join us and be part of a team that is making a difference in the lives of our students! Be Rewarded Up to 5 days paid Indigenous Cultural or Ceremonial leave17% superannuation (with the choice to join an award-winning superfund)Generous annual, personal/sick and carer's leave7.25 hours engaged service leaveFantastic professional and career development opportunitiesAccess to an Employee Assistance Program and Fitness Passport Position Requirements Demonstrated knowledge and understanding of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ander cultures, with the ability to communicate sensitively and effectively.Demonstrated knowledge and proficiency in information systems and Microsoft software applications.Excellent customer service, communication and interpersonal skills, with an understanding of the needs of culturally diverse communities.Exceptional time management, organisational and problem-solving skills with great attention to detail.
